#completablefuture — Public Fediverse posts
Live and recent posts from across the Fediverse tagged #completablefuture, aggregated by home.social.
-
Wenn du schon eine Weile mit Java arbeitest, bist du sicher über den Begriff `Future` gestolpert. Ein `Future` ist ein Platzhalter für ein Ergebnis, das erst in der Zukunft verfügbar ist - also das Ergebnis einer asynchronen Operation. Doch das klassische `Fu...
https://magicmarcy.de/completablefuture-asynchrone-programmierung-einfach-erklaert
#CompletableFuture #asynchrone_Programmierung #async #asynchron #Threads #Hauptthread #Verkettung #kombinieren #exceptionally #Parallelität #reaktiv
-
Wenn du schon eine Weile mit Java arbeitest, bist du sicher über den Begriff `Future` gestolpert. Ein `Future` ist ein Platzhalter für ein Ergebnis, das erst in der Zukunft verfügbar ist - also das Ergebnis einer asynchronen Operation. Doch das klassische `Fu...
https://magicmarcy.de/completablefuture-asynchrone-programmierung-einfach-erklaert
#CompletableFuture #asynchrone_Programmierung #async #asynchron #Threads #Hauptthread #Verkettung #kombinieren #exceptionally #Parallelität #reaktiv
-
Wenn du schon eine Weile mit Java arbeitest, bist du sicher über den Begriff `Future` gestolpert. Ein `Future` ist ein Platzhalter für ein Ergebnis, das erst in der Zukunft verfügbar ist - also das Ergebnis einer asynchronen Operation. Doch das klassische `Fu...
https://magicmarcy.de/completablefuture-asynchrone-programmierung-einfach-erklaert
#CompletableFuture #asynchrone_Programmierung #async #asynchron #Threads #Hauptthread #Verkettung #kombinieren #exceptionally #Parallelität #reaktiv
-
Wenn du schon eine Weile mit Java arbeitest, bist du sicher über den Begriff `Future` gestolpert. Ein `Future` ist ein Platzhalter für ein Ergebnis, das erst in der Zukunft verfügbar ist - also das Ergebnis einer asynchronen Operation. Doch das klassische `Fu...
https://magicmarcy.de/completablefuture-asynchrone-programmierung-einfach-erklaert
#CompletableFuture #asynchrone_Programmierung #async #asynchron #Threads #Hauptthread #Verkettung #kombinieren #exceptionally #Parallelität #reaktiv
-
Wenn du schon eine Weile mit Java arbeitest, bist du sicher über den Begriff `Future` gestolpert. Ein `Future` ist ein Platzhalter für ein Ergebnis, das erst in der Zukunft verfügbar ist - also das Ergebnis einer asynchronen Operation. Doch das klassische `Fu...
https://magicmarcy.de/completablefuture-asynchrone-programmierung-einfach-erklaert
#CompletableFuture #asynchrone_Programmierung #async #asynchron #Threads #Hauptthread #Verkettung #kombinieren #exceptionally #Parallelität #reaktiv
-
Introduction to simple-openai Learn about the simple-openai library with examples of how to leverage it for simple chat responses, conversations, and streaming for longer answers. The post Introduc...
#Artificial #Intelligence #Java #CompletableFuture #LLM #OpenAI
Origin | Interest | Match -
Introduction to simple-openai Learn about the simple-openai library with examples of how to leverage it for simple chat responses, conversations, and streaming for longer answers. The post Introduc...
#Artificial #Intelligence #Java #CompletableFuture #LLM #OpenAI
Origin | Interest | Match -
Introduction to simple-openai Learn about the simple-openai library with examples of how to leverage it for simple chat responses, conversations, and streaming for longer answers. The post Introduc...
#Artificial #Intelligence #Java #CompletableFuture #LLM #OpenAI
Origin | Interest | Match -
Паттерны применения многопоточности на коммерческом проекте (на примере Java)
В данной статье я постарался показать паттерны многопоточности, с которыми сталкивался в работе, не затрагивая низкоуровневые механизмы volatile, synchronized, барьеры и др. Список рассмотренных паттернов: - Запуск асинхронного процесса по сигнал - Параллельное выполнение задач без ожидания результата - Ограничение количества потоков для вызова внешнего сервиса - Выполнение Scheduled задач - Параллельное обращение к разным источникам, с последующим объединением результатов - Контекст - Ожидание асинхронного ответа
https://habr.com/ru/articles/838402/
#многопоточность #completablefuture #semaphore #resilience4j #Java #паттерны #кеширование #scheduled #executorservice #async
-
Паттерны применения многопоточности на коммерческом проекте (на примере Java)
В данной статье я постарался показать паттерны многопоточности, с которыми сталкивался в работе, не затрагивая низкоуровневые механизмы volatile, synchronized, барьеры и др. Список рассмотренных паттернов: - Запуск асинхронного процесса по сигнал - Параллельное выполнение задач без ожидания результата - Ограничение количества потоков для вызова внешнего сервиса - Выполнение Scheduled задач - Параллельное обращение к разным источникам, с последующим объединением результатов - Контекст - Ожидание асинхронного ответа
https://habr.com/ru/articles/838402/
#многопоточность #completablefuture #semaphore #resilience4j #Java #паттерны #кеширование #scheduled #executorservice #async
-
Паттерны применения многопоточности на коммерческом проекте (на примере Java)
В данной статье я постарался показать паттерны многопоточности, с которыми сталкивался в работе, не затрагивая низкоуровневые механизмы volatile, synchronized, барьеры и др. Список рассмотренных паттернов: - Запуск асинхронного процесса по сигнал - Параллельное выполнение задач без ожидания результата - Ограничение количества потоков для вызова внешнего сервиса - Выполнение Scheduled задач - Параллельное обращение к разным источникам, с последующим объединением результатов - Контекст - Ожидание асинхронного ответа
https://habr.com/ru/articles/838402/
#многопоточность #completablefuture #semaphore #resilience4j #Java #паттерны #кеширование #scheduled #executorservice #async
-
The Future of Async in Java: CompletableFuture vs Virtual Threads
-
CompletableFuture. Глубокое погружение
java.util.concurrent.CompletableFuture - класс не новый. Он предстал перед нами во всём своём величии в 2014-м году вместе с выпуском Java 8. Много лет с тех пор прошло, а проще он не стал. Мы в компании называем их "фьючи". На хабре было много материала по отдельным частям их функциональности, но я решил поставить перед собой более серьёзную задачу - постараться разобрать внутреннее устройство и многие неочевидные нюансы работы с этим классом.